Events and Conferences 2020
Which Open Science related events do we know about and are planning on attending or recommend attendance?
- Open Science Days (March, Berlin)
- Open Science Barcamp (March, Berlin)
- Open Science Conference (March, Berlin)
- Berlin Oxford Open Research Summer School 28.9. - 2.10.2020 Freie Universität Berlin, Holzlaube (this will be Dirk's main OS activity 2020).
- OER conference & OER barcamp
- uni.digital?
- there are more Open Science Barcamps (in Köln, among others)
- there will be CeDiS workshops with Open Science elements using Open Tools, e.g. Jupyter Notebooks, R - cf. CeDiS Fortbildungsprogramm
- Open Research Engineer conference
- Force11 - Force20 - St. Sebastian
- Open-Access-Tage, Bielefeld
- SIPS - Society for Improving Psychological Sciences (July, Canada)
